  Soyuz in Orbit
     
Soyuz in Orbit
Image credit: NASA

Uploader comment: An excellent view of the Soviet Soyuz spacecraft in Earth orbit, photographed by the Apollo astronauts. The three major components of the Soyuz are the spherical-shaped orbital module, the bell-shaped descent vehicle and the cylindrical-shaped instrument assembly module from which two solar panels protrude. The docking system on the Orbital Module was specially designed to interface with the docking system on the Apollo's docking module. Apollo-Soyuz Test Project, July 1975
